AN AMERICAN SILVER CASTER, ZACHARIAH BRIGDEN, BOSTON, CIRCA 1780

Description

  • marked on base Z+B in rectangle (Kane mark B).
  • height 5 3/8 in.
  • 13.7 cm
one side engraved with block initials MD, the other side with later script initials H.W.McD.

Provenance

Jonathan Trace, July 1983

Exhibited

Seattle Art Museum, 1991-96

Literature

Antiques, vol. 108, Nov. 1975, p. 908
Kane 1998 p. 211
